Research Facilitation and Oversight Committee
The New York City Department of Education Research Facilitation and Oversight Committee (NYCDOE RFOC) serves as the central point for researchers seeking approval to conduct research activities in New York City Department of Education (NYCDOE) and/or to request access to individual-level administrative data or other non-public NYCDOE data.
Beginning Summer 2026, the IRB Research Submission Form and Data Request Form have been combined into a single Study Submission Form. Researchers should use this form to request approval to conduct research in NYCDOE schools and/or request access to individual-level administrative data or other non-public NYCDOE data. This new process replaces the separate IRB Research Submission Form and Data Request Form previously used by researchers.
